Most modern elevators are propelled by electric motors, with the aid of a … WebMar 29, 2024 · Little is known about the early life of Elisha Graves Otis (1811 – 1861), the youngest of six children born to Stephen Otis and Phoebe Glynn in Halifax, VT. At age 20, he left home and moved to Troy, NY, where he made a rough living as a wagon driver and carpenter. However, due to chronic poor health he could not carry on such demanding ...
